ABSTRACT
Research methodology is a way to systematically solve the research problem. It may be understood as
a science of studying how research is done scientifically. In it we study the various steps that are
generally adopted by a researcher in studying his research problem along with the logic behind them.
It is necessary for the researcher to know not only the research methods/techniques but also the
methodology. Researchers not only need to know how to develop certain indices or tests, how to
calculate the mean, the mode, the median or the standard deviation or chi-square, how to apply
particular research techniques, but they also need to know which of these methods or techniques, are
relevant and which are not, and what would they mean and indicate and why. Researchers also need to
understand the assumptions underlying various techniques and they need to know the criteria by
which they can decide that certain techniques and procedures will be applicable to certain problems
and others will not. All this means that it is necessary for the researcher to design his methodology for
his problem as the same may differ from problem to problem.

INTRODUCTION
Research in common parlance refers
to a search for knowledge. Once can also
define research as a scientific and
systematic search for pertinent information
on a specific topic. In fact, research is an art
of scientific investigation. The Advanced
Learner?s Dictionary of Current English
lays down the meaning of research as a
careful investigation or inquiry specially
through search for new facts in any branch
of knowledge. [1] Redman and Mory define
research as a systematized effort to gain
new knowledge. [2]
Methodology is the systematic,
theoretical analysis of the methods applied
to a field of study. It comprises the
theoretical analysis of the body of methods
and principles associated with a branch of
knowledge. Typically, it encompasses
concepts such as paradigm, theoretical
model, phases and quantitative or qualitative
techniques. [3]
Research Methodology is science of
studying how research is done scientifically.
A way to systematically solve the research
problem by logically adopting various steps.
Methodology helps to understand not only
the products of scientific inquiry but the
process itself. Research Methodology aims
to describe and analyze methods, throw
light on their limitations and resources,
clarify their limitations and resources,
clarify their presuppositions and
consequences, relating their potentialities to
the twilight zone at the frontiers of
knowledge?. [4]

The purpose of research is to discover
answers to questions through the application
of scientific procedures. The main aim of
research is to find out the truth which is
hidden and which has not been discovered
as yet. Though each research study has its
own specific purpose, we may think of
research objectives as falling into a number
of following broad groupings:
1. To gain familiarity with a phenomenon or
to achieve new insights into it (studies with
this object in view are termed as exploratory
or formulative research studies);
2. To portray accurately the characteristics
of a particular individual, situation or a
group (studies with this object in view are
known as descriptive research studies);
3. To determine the frequency with which
something occurs or with which it is
associated with something else (studies with
this object in view are known as diagnostic
research studies);
4. To test a hypothesis of a causal
relationship between variables (such studies
are known as hypothesis-testing research
studies). [5]
Types of Research
Research can be classified on the
basis of time, purpose, settings, place and
technique. Some researches have
similarities and some have little variations.
But all the types of research have its own
significance.
Basic Research: It is also called as pure
research. Research for the sake of
enhancement of knowledge is termed as
Basic Research. It is done with the intention
of overpowering of the unknown facts. It is
concerned with the generalizations and also
with the formulation of new theory. Basic
research may not produce solutions or
results to the present problem but it
contributes something to the scientific
knowledge. Though its work may have zero
importance, but it may become useful in the
future.
Applied Research: It is also called as
practical research or need based? research.
The main intention is to find solutions to the
current problems being faced by an
institution, society, business or in
government offices. Research to identify
social, political and economic changes,
which has adverse effects in different
sectors are some of the examples of applied
research. This type of research is mainly
carried on with the secondary data.
Empirical Research: It is often referred to
as experimental research. In this primary
data is collected, analyzed, interpretation is
done and subjected to hypothesis testing.
Researcher should develop his experimental
designs and should provide working
hypothesis before the commencement of his
research for good output.
Qualitative Research: As the name itself
suggests, this research is concerned with the
qualitative process. It generally works with
the study of human behavior. By this
research one can find the body language,
attitude, opinions, feelings etc. from the
opposite person through observation. It is
mainly helpful for Psychiatrists and
interviewers. Many techniques are being
used like word association test, sentence
completion, drawing pictures, Thematic
Apperception Test. It is needed in times
where quantitative research does not work.
Hence, it is also called as Motivation
Research?.
Quantitative Research: This research is
mainly concerned with the measurement of
phenomenon in terms of quantity. Many a
times a debate is conducted between
qualitative and quantitative terms. An
example for the quantitative research is
carrying out senses for collecting
population, social, economic statistics of a
particular area. They are subjected to
statistical analysis. It relays mainly on
primary data like survey method and
questionnaire method. However, one can
observe the inter-dependence between one
another.
Descriptive Research: As the name itself
indicates, this research directly deals with
description. It includes different data
collection like survey method and factfinding techniques. The main character of
Mimansha Patel et.al. Exploring Research Methodology: Review Article
International Journal of Research & Review (www.ijrrjournal.com) 50
Vol.6; Issue: 3; March 2019
this research is that, the researcher does not
have control over the variables. He should
describe what has happened and what is
happening. Most Ex post facto projects use
descriptive research.
Some other types of research: Apart from
the above types of research, there are many
other classifications like
Longitudinal Research which is spread
over for a long period of time. In this
change takes place gradually.
Historical Research which is concerned
with the collecting of auto biographies,
letters, documents, enquiries for knowing
the past.
Simulation Research deals with the
creation of an artificial environment which
is quite similar to real environment.
Depending upon the need of the situation
we can create and adjust to it. [6]

Research Process:
1. Formulating the research problem:
There are two types of research
problems, viz., those which relate to
states of nature and those which relate to
relationships between variables. At the
very outset the researcher must single
out the problem he wants to study, i.e.,
he must decide the general area of
interest or aspect of a subject-matter that
he would like to inquire into. Initially
the problem may be stated in a broad
general way and then the ambiguities, if
any, relating to the problem be resolved.
Then, the feasibility of a particular
solution has to be considered before a
working formulation of the problem can
be set up. The formulation of a general
topic into a specific research problem,
thus, constitutes the first step in ascientific enquiry. Essentially two steps
are involved in formulating the research
problem, viz., understanding the
problem thoroughly, and rephrasing the
same into meaningful terms from an
analytical point of view.
2. Extensive literature survey: Once the
problem is formulated, a brief summary
of it should be written down. It is
compulsory for a research worker
writing a thesis for a Ph.D. degree to
write a synopsis of the topic and submit
it to the necessary Committee or the
Research Board for approval. At this
juncture the researcher should undertake
extensive literature survey connected
Mimansha Patel et.al. Exploring Research Methodology: Review Article
International Journal of Research & Review (www.ijrrjournal.com) 51
Vol.6; Issue: 3; March 2019
with the problem. For this purpose, the
abstracting and indexing journals and
published or unpublished bibliographies
are the first place to go to. Academic
journals, conference proceedings,
government reports, books etc., must be
tapped depending on the nature of the
problem. In this process, it should be
remembered that one source will lead to
another. The earlier studies, if any,
which are similar to the study in hand
should be carefully studied. A good
library will be a great help to the
researcher at this stage. [5]
3. Developing a working hypothesis: A
research in any field of study do not give
proper results unless and until we
develop a working hypothesis. It is a
tentative statement or assumption
regarding the solution to the problem of
study. It is an assumption which is used
to draw the logical consequences. It is
the key point of study and hence it
should be limited and should contain
much knowledge. It is helpful for
researcher for predictions and also
maintains complete focus on the study.
It should be precise and clearly defined.
It gives an idea of the type of data to be
used and type of method or techniques
for the study. In some research activities
like exploratory or formulative,
hypothesis is not used for testing. [6]
4. Preparing the research design: The
research problem having been
formulated in clear cut terms, the
researcher will be required to prepare a
research design, i.e., he will have to
state the conceptual structure within
which research would be conducted. The
preparation of such a design facilitates
research to be as efficient as possible
yielding maximal information. In other
words, the function of research design is
to provide for the collection of relevant
evidence with minimal expenditure of
effort, time and money. But how all
these can be achieved depends mainly
on the research purpose. Research
purposes may be grouped into four
categories, viz., (i) Exploration, (ii)
Description, (iii) Diagnosis, and (iv)
Experimentation. A flexible research
design which provides opportunity for
considering many different aspects of a
problem is considered appropriate if the
purpose of the research study is that of
exploration. But when the purpose
happens to be an accurate description of
a situation or of an association between
variables, the suitable design will be one
that minimises bias and maximises the
reliability of the data collected and
analysed. There are several research
designs, such as, experimental and nonexperimental hypothesis testing.
Experimental designs can be either
informal designs (such as before-andafter without control, after-only with
control, before-and-after with control) or
formal designs (such as completely
randomized design, randomized block
design, Latin square design, simple and
complex factorial designs), out of which
the researcher must select one for his
own project. The preparation of the
research design, appropriate for a
particular research problem, involves
usually the consideration of the
following: (i) the means of obtaining the
information; (ii) the availability and
skills of the researcher and his staff (if
any); (iii) explanation of the way in
which selected means of obtaining
information will be organised and the
reasoning leading to the selection; (iv)
the time available for research; and (v)
the cost factor relating to research, i.e.,
the finance available for the purpose. [5]
5. Determining sample design: The
researcher must decide the way of
selecting a sample or what is popularly
known as the sample design. In other
words, a sample design is a definite plan
determined before any data are actually
collected for obtaining a sample from a
given population. A brief mention of the
important sample designs is as follows:
? Deliberate sampling
? Simple random sampling
Mimansha Patel et.al. Exploring Research Methodology: Review Article
International Journal of Research & Review (www.ijrrjournal.com) 52
Vol.6; Issue: 3; March 2019
? Systematic sampling
? Stratified sampling
? Quota sampling
? Cluster sampling and area sampling
? Multi-stage sampling
? Sequential sampling [5]
6. Collecting the data: The method of
gathering or collecting the data is
planned in data collection design. There
are many types for collecting the data.
The two types of collecting data are
Primary data and Secondary data.
Some of the important methods for
collecting the Primary data are as follows:
Questionnaire: The method of collecting
data in vast geographical areas is done
through Questionnaire method. Hence
questionnaires are mailed to the research
areas and they are distributed among the
respondents. It is a time saving and
economical method but the main drawback
is that the answers given by the respondents
are not accurate.
Interview: The investigators prepare a set of
questions and ask them in a serial vise to the
respondents. There are different types of
interview like personal, group, mock and
telephone interview. It is fast procedure. We
can get extra information which is related to
the topic. But it is costly. Some respondents
may try to hide some answers. It saves
much time of the investigator.
Observation: This is also one type of
collecting data primarily. In this researcher
observes the day to day process of the
society or a single person. Sometimes
researcher has to involve in the process. It
discovers the human behavior of the
respondent. No doubt this method is cost
effective but the data collected is also
limited. It can?t predict the happenings of
the future.
Secondary data can be collected through
books, published articles, internet and
syndicate services. Syndicate services are
companies which collect and sell data to
various people who are in need. It is suitable
for researcher who wants to survey on large
population. The disadvantage of this method
is that the researcher will not enjoy extra
information and it is very costly.

8. Analysis of data: Soon after the
collection of data, the researcher turns to
the process of analyzing the collected
data. The raw data will be tuned. There
are many things used for analysis like
coding, tabulation, editing and statistical
analysis. Data will be collected in the
form of questionnaires or schedules.
Hence the data collected in short forms
will be elaborated through coding.
Editing can be done at the time of
collecting or collecting the data.
Through editing the researcher removes
all the mistakes in the project. It will be
polished. Through tabulation the
researchers do the work of preparing the
tables.
